What Is CBD And Why Is It Popular?

CBD, short for cannabidiol, is a naturally occurring compound found in hemp plants. CBD doesn’t cause a high. Instead, it interacts with receptors in the body that play a role in balance and overall well-being.


Its growing popularity comes from the variety of ways people incorporate it into their routines. Some enjoy it as part of their evening wind-down, while others use it to stay centered during busy days. With options like tinctures, gummies, and topicals, there’s a CBD product for just about anyone.

Different Types Of CBD Products

CBD comes in a variety of forms. Here are some of the most common types:

CBD Oils & Tinctures

CBD oil is one of the most well-known and versatile options. It typically comes in a small bottle with a dropper, allowing you to place a few drops under your tongue for quick absorption. Many people like this method because it’s easy to control the amount they take, and the effects tend to kick in fairly quickly.

CBD Gummies & Edibles

For those who prefer a tastier option, gummies and other edibles are a great choice. These come pre-measured, so there’s no guesswork involved. Since they have to go through the digestive system, they take a bit longer to work, but the effects can last longer compared to oils.

CBD Capsules & Softgels

Capsules and softgels offer the same convenience as gummies but without the added flavors. They’re great for people who want a no-fuss way to take CBD, as each pill is pre-dosed and easy to swallow.

CBD Topicals (Creams, Balms, Lotions)

CBD is also popular in skincare and wellness products. Creams, balms, and lotions infused with CBD are designed for direct application to the skin. Many people use them as part of their self-care routine.

CBD Bath & Body Products

For those who enjoy a little extra indulgence, CBD bath and body products take relaxation to the next level. From bath bombs that fizz away the day to luxurious salts and body oils, these products offer a spa-like experience at home. They’re an easy way to incorporate CBD into your routine while making ordinary moments feel a little more special.

Things To Consider When Choosing A CBD Product

With so many CBD options available, finding the right product can feel overwhelming. Here are a few important factors to keep in mind:

Type Of CBD

CBD comes in three main forms: full-spectrum, broad-spectrum, and isolate. Full-spectrum contains all cannabinoids, including a trace amount of THC. Broad-spectrum has multiple cannabinoids but no THC. Isolate is pure CBD without any additional compounds. If you want to avoid THC altogether, go for broad-spectrum or isolate.

Purpose & Intended Use

Think about why you want to take CBD. If you’re looking for quick absorption, oils or tinctures are a great option. If you prefer something discreet and pre-measured, gummies or capsules may be a better fit. For localized relief, CBD topicals like creams or balms work best.

Dosage & Strength

Not all CBD products are created equal in terms of potency. Some people prefer a lower dose for mild effects, while others need a higher concentration for stronger results. If you’re new to CBD, it’s best to start with a low dose and gradually increase as needed.

Quality & Transparency

Always choose CBD products from brands that provide third-party lab testing. This ensures that what’s on the label matches what’s inside—no harmful additives, pesticides, or inaccurate dosing. Transparency in sourcing and ingredient quality is key to getting a safe and effective product.

Flavor & Form

If you don’t enjoy the natural taste of hemp, flavored CBD products like gummies, flavored tinctures, or CBD-infused drinks may be a better option. If taste isn’t a concern, unflavored oils and capsules offer a straightforward way to take CBD.

Legality & Compliance

CBD laws vary depending on where you live and whether the product contains THC. Make sure you’re purchasing from a reputable company that follows legal guidelines for hemp-derived CBD.

How To Use CBD Effectively

Getting the most out of CBD isn’t just about choosing the right product—it’s also about using it the right way. Here are some key tips to ensure you have the best experience:

  • Start with a Low Dose: If you’re new to CBD, it’s best to begin with a small amount and gradually increase it as needed. Everyone’s body responds differently, so starting low helps you gauge how CBD affects you before adjusting your intake.
  • Be Consistent: CBD works best when taken regularly. Whether you’re using gummies, tinctures, or capsules, try to take them at the same time each day to maintain steady levels in your system.
  • Choose the Right Method for You: Oils and tinctures absorb quickly when placed under the tongue, while edibles take longer to kick in but last longer. Topicals work best for targeted relief, while capsules offer a convenient, pre-measured dose.
  • Give It Time: CBD isn’t always an instant fix. Some people feel effects right away, while others notice gradual improvements over time. It may take a few days or even weeks of consistent use before you experience the full benefits.
  • Pay Attention to How You Feel: Keep track of how your body responds to different doses and types of CBD. If you’re not getting the results you want, consider adjusting your serving size or trying a different product.
  • Store It Properly: CBD products should be kept in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This helps preserve potency and ensures the ingredients remain effective.
  • Check for Interactions: If you’re taking other supplements or medications, it’s always a good idea to check with a healthcare professional before adding CBD to your routine.

Finding the right approach to CBD takes a little trial and error, but once you discover what works best for you, it can become a valuable part of your daily wellness routine.

Can You Travel With CBD? Understanding The Rules

Bringing CBD on a trip might seem like a simple decision, but laws and regulations vary by location, so it’s important to know what’s allowed before packing your favorite gummies or tinctures.

Domestic Travel (Within The U.S.)

The 2018 Farm Bill made hemp-derived CBD legal at the federal level, but some states have stricter rules, especially when it comes to THC content. If your CBD contains less than 0.3% THC, you can generally travel with it, but it’s always a good idea to check state laws before flying or crossing state lines. The TSA allows hemp-derived CBD products in carry-on and checked bags, but full-spectrum products with THC could pose an issue.

International Travel

Flying with CBD internationally is trickier since some countries have strict anti-cannabis laws, even for hemp-derived products. Certain destinations allow CBD, but others classify it the same as marijuana, which can lead to legal trouble. Always research the specific laws of the country you’re visiting before bringing any CBD products along.

Packing Tips

If you decide to travel with CBD, keep it in its original packaging with clear labeling to avoid any confusion during security checks. For liquids like tinctures or CBD-infused drinks, make sure they follow TSA’s 3.4-ounce rule for carry-on liquids.

When In Doubt, Leave It Behind

If you’re unsure about the rules at your destination, it’s better to play it safe and not bring CBD along. Instead, consider purchasing CBD at your destination if it’s legally available.


While traveling with CBD is becoming more common, not every place treats it the same way. Always do your research beforehand to avoid unnecessary hassles and ensure a smooth, stress-free trip.

Frequently Asked Questions About CBD Products

How do I determine the right dosage of CBD for me?

CBD dosage varies based on factors like body weight, metabolism, and the reason for using CBD. A common approach is to start with 5-10mg per dose, observe how your body reacts, and gradually increase the amount until you achieve the desired effects. Since CBD affects individuals differently, it may take some trial and error before finding the ideal dosage.

Are there any side effects associated with CBD use?

CBD is generally well tolerated, but some people may experience mild side effects like dry mouth, fatigue, dizziness, or digestive issues such as diarrhea. These effects often occur when taking too much CBD or if the body is adjusting to it for the first time. To reduce the likelihood of side effects, start with a low dose and increase gradually while monitoring your body’s response.

Can CBD interact with other medications I'm taking?

Yes, CBD can interact with certain medications, especially those that are metabolized by the liver’s cytochrome P450 enzyme system, such as blood thinners, anti-seizure drugs, and certain antidepressants. This interaction may increase or decrease the effectiveness of some medications, so it’s important to consult your doctor before using CBD. If you're taking prescription medications, your doctor may need to adjust your dosage or monitor potential interactions.

How long does it take to feel the effects of CBD?

The time it takes for CBD to work depends on the consumption method. Sublingual tinctures (under the tongue) typically take 15-30 minutes, edibles and gummies take 1-2 hours as they go through digestion, and topicals work within minutes but only in the applied area. Factors like metabolism, body weight, and whether you’ve eaten recently can also affect how quickly you feel CBD's effects.

Will CBD show up on a drug test?

CBD itself does not appear on drug tests, but full-spectrum CBD products contain trace amounts of THC (up to 0.3%), which could potentially trigger a positive test result. If you need to pass a drug test, consider using broad-spectrum CBD or CBD isolate, which contain zero THC. However, it’s still important to verify the product’s lab report to ensure it is truly THC-free.

Can I give CBD to my pets?

Yes, but only pet-specific CBD products should be used, as human CBD products may contain ingredients that are toxic to animals (such as xylitol or essential oils). CBD for pets is commonly used to support relaxation and overall wellness, but always consult with a veterinarian before giving CBD to your pet. The dosage is different for animals, and products should be formulated for their specific weight and needs.

Do CBD products expire?

Yes, most CBD products have a shelf life of 1-2 years, depending on the formulation and storage conditions. Over time, CBD may degrade, reducing its potency and effectiveness. To ensure you're using a fresh product, check the expiration date and avoid using CBD that has changed in color, smell, or texture.

Can I use CBD products while pregnant or breastfeeding?

There is limited research on CBD use during pregnancy and breastfeeding, and healthcare experts generally recommend avoiding it during this time. CBD crosses the placental barrier and can be passed through breast milk, so its effects on fetal development are still unclear. If you’re considering using CBD while pregnant or breastfeeding, consult with your doctor first.

How can I verify the quality of a CBD product?

Always check for third-party lab test results (also called Certificates of Analysis or COAs) that confirm the product’s CBD and THC content, purity, and absence of harmful contaminants. High-quality CBD products come from organically grown hemp, use clean extraction methods, and provide clear ingredient labels. Avoid products that make unverified health claims or lack transparency about their sourcing and testing.

Are there any activities I should avoid after taking CBD?

CBD affects people differently—while some feel relaxed and focused, others may experience mild drowsiness. If you’re trying CBD for the first time, avoid driving, operating heavy machinery, or engaging in high-risk activities until you know how it affects you. For activities that require full alertness, choose lower doses or time your CBD use accordingly.
